Arshdeep Singh Poised to Make History in T20Is

As cricket enthusiasts gear up for the third T20I between India and England at the Niranjan Shah Stadium in Rajkot, all eyes will be on India’s left-arm pacer, Arshdeep Singh. With just two wickets required to reach the historic milestone of 100 wickets in T20 Internationals (T20Is), Arshdeep is set to become the first-ever Indian bowler to achieve this feat, potentially rewriting the record books in the process.

A Rising Star

Arshdeep Singh, who made his T20I debut in 2022, has swiftly established himself as a force to be reckoned with. With 98 wickets in just 62 matches, he currently stands on the cusp of reporting a major achievement, just short of a record set by iconic bowlers like Rashid Khan and Sandeep Lamichhane. If he manages to pick up at least two wickets during the upcoming match, he will join ranks with Wanindu Hasaranga of Sri Lanka as the joint third-fastest player to reach this milestone.

Comparison with Haris Rauf’s Record

Arshdeep’s pending milestone is particularly notable as he is on track to surpass Pakistani pacer Haris Rauf, who reached the 100-wicket mark in 71 matches. Arshdeep’s rapid ascent in the T20 format, bolstered by his ability to deliver under pressure, showcases his remarkable prowess. The young bowler is not just knocking on the door of history; he is likely to accomplish this milestone faster than many established names in the sport, making his ascent remarkable.

Fastest to 100 Wickets in T20Is

Here’s a look at the current record holders for the fastest to reach 100 wickets in T20Is:

Player Matches
Rashid Khan 53
Sandeep Lamichhane 54
Wanindu Hasaranga 63
Haris Rauf 71
Ehsan Khan 71

Arshdeep’s trajectory suggests that he could soon join this elite list, emphasizing the depth of talent emerging from the Indian cricket setup.

Performance in the Series

Arshdeep’s performance thus far in the ongoing T20I series against England has been impressive. With three wickets in two matches, he has shown his skill in early breakthroughs. His ability to dismiss key batsmen, including England’s openers Phil Salt and Ben Duckett, underscores his importance to the team’s bowling lineup. Furthermore, Arshdeep has maintained a commendable economy rate of 7.12, which speaks volumes about his strategic approach in the shortest format of the game.
